Popular places to visit

Sky Tower
Enjoy fine dining in a rotating restaurant, dive off the tower on a cable-controlled jump or simply enjoy the views from New Zealand’s tallest tower.

Auckland Ferry Terminal
Combining historic architecture with modern facilities, Auckland’s harbourside transport terminal is the place to embark on an adventure or simply sit with a coffee and watch the world go by.

Eden Park
Catch an event at Eden Park during your trip to Auckland. Check out the shops and top-notch restaurants in this walkable area.

SkyCity Casino
Why not roll the dice with a visit to SkyCity Casino during your travels in Auckland? Discover the area's top-notch restaurants and its fascinating museums.

Mount Eden
Take a walking trail that visits a volcano crater, a 19th-century prison and the historic buildings of this quaint village.

Auckland Zoo
Encounter rare and endangered species from New Zealand and across the globe, including the pygmy marmoset and the huge white rhino.

Other neighborhoods around Herald Island

Albany
Unique features of Albany include the shopping and spas. Make a stop by North Harbour Stadium or Westfield Albany Shopping Centre while you're exploring the area.

Takapuna
Enjoy the popular Takapuna Beach, a crescent-shaped recreational area, and explore the nightlife hub with boutique shopping, bars, and restaurants. Nearby, find Shore City Shopping Centre, featuring 63 shops and ample parking.

Ponsonby
Restaurants and shopping are notable features of Ponsonby. You might consider a stop by Ponsonby Road while you're exploring the neighborhood.

Viaduct Harbour
The captivating waterfront views and popular shops are a few things travelers love about Viaduct Harbour. Check out New Zealand Maritime Museum or Princes Wharf while you're visiting, and jump aboard the metro at Halsey Street Tram Stop to get around town.

Grey Lynn
Restaurants, spas, and shopping are some highlights of Grey Lynn. Make a stop by Ponsonby Road or Grey Lynn Paddling Pool while you're exploring.

Auckland Central Business District
Densely developed and bustling with arts, culture, and education, this financial hub offers shopping at Commercial Bay and Queen Street, galleries like Auckland Art Gallery Toi o Tāmaki. Convenient public transport options are available at Britomart Transport Centre.
